Troubleshooting

SymptomPossible CauseCorrective Action
Dryer not startingPower supply issueCheck power cord and outlet.
No heatHeating element failureInspect and replace heating element.
Clothes not dryingBlocked ventClean lint filter and venting system.
Excessive noiseForeign object in drumCheck drum for objects and remove.
Dryer stops mid-cycleOverheatingAllow to cool down; check venting.
